Culligan of West Texas is a Culligan dealership that sells, rents and services water treatment equipment for homes and businesses, operating as Culligan of Midland and Culligan of Big Spring. Its lines cover water softeners, whole home filters, reverse osmosis drinking water systems, bottled and bottleless coolers, and scheduled deliveries of water and softener salt. Residential, office, commercial and industrial accounts are all served. The company describes itself as family-owned and community-focused, and cites more than 90 years of Culligan experience behind its products.
Water treatment equipment
Systems come from Culligan's Aquasential range and are matched to specific water problems:
- High-Efficiency Water Softener: described by the company as the most efficient softener made, with a stated 46% reduction in operating costs and optional smart technology
- Reverse Osmosis Drinking Water System: up to seven stages of filtration with 12 interchangeable filters, certified to reduce 60 contaminants, in smart and tankless versions
- High-Efficiency Water Filter: four-in-one media that reduces dirt, clay and sediment, with a bypass valve and acid neutralization to limit staining and pipe damage
- Sulfur-Cleer Water Filter: chemical-free oxidizing process for sulfur removal, with a control valve that manages pressure across the building
- Whole Home PFAS Water Filter: dual-tank design certified to NSF standards to reduce total PFAS up to 99.9%, in indoor and outdoor models
- Smart High Efficiency Nitrate Reduction Conditioner: built to keep high nitrate levels out of household water, using a corrosion-resistant Quadra-Hull tank
Coolers are supplied as standalone bottled units with a footprint under one square foot, bottom-load models that dispense hot, cold and room temperature water without lifting five-gallon bottles, and bottleless units plumbed for filtered water on demand.
Water testing
A technician tests water at the property and returns a written report with the systems that address the readings. More complex cases are sent to Culligan's EPA-certified laboratory in Illinois, which screens for arsenic, lead, E. coli and nitrates, with options covering dozens of further contaminants including copper, radon, PFOA and PFOS compounds, manganese and microscopic bacteria.
Well water sampling is handled by the dealership rather than the owner, since sample collection and laboratory timing are the common causes of false positive results on private wells.
Bottled water and salt delivery
Recurring delivery routes run across Midland and the surrounding area, covering:
- Reverse osmosis filtered bottled water in five-gallon bottles, produced at local bottling plants under International Bottled Water Association standards
- High-purity water softener salt, carried in and poured into the brine tank
- Skid lots of salt for commercial and industrial customers
- Bulk water
Drivers remove and recycle empty bottles and salt bags, and many deliveries include a visual inspection of the softener. Intervals are set to household or site usage, and auto-delivery is available for regular accounts.
Service and repairs
Service technicians are licensed where applicable, insured and background checked. Repair work covers:
- Part replacement and repair
- Salt bridge removal
- Equipment installation and relocation
- Emergency response for leaks and pressure problems
Preventative maintenance covers tune-ups, filter changes and sanitization, resetting timers, sensors and regeneration frequency, and inspecting water flow and the brine tank for salt bridging. Service plans combine maintenance, repairs and salt delivery under a single agreement.
Rental, purchase and financing
Equipment can be bought, rented or financed. Rental agreements and rent-to-own contracts are offered on softeners, coolers and filtration systems, with routine maintenance and repair costs included in the rental. Purchased Culligan systems carry a limited lifetime warranty that varies by product.
